  14. STREET ART MURALS TO SUPPORT A LOCAL CAPE TOWN COMMUNITY | FREE
    Be part of the fourth edition of the International Public Art Festival (IPAF) where local and international mural artists will get crafty with large murals to beautify Salt River. it will bring the number of murals in the area to over 100 for everyone to enjoy. To ensure existing artworks remain beautiful, this year artists will return to refresh some old murals and a few pieces will be replaced. The festival is a launchpad for programmes including community gardens, children's art classes, and other forms of community upliftment. Times: 12-16 February. 12 & 13 Feb from 14:00: free street art tours; 14 & 15 Feb from 10:00: street art market and free street art tours.
